I love feathered star quilts of any type. Marsha McCloskey has methods that are not PP.

I have seen medallion quilts where each successive border has many HST or hour glass units. You could design as you go.

Some people enjoy the challenge of working in a series to develop and experiment with an idea or concept.

Ancient Stars by Sue Garman might fit your criteria. It does not look like PP to me.
